Bloody rose

I lay this bloody rose,
For your eyes to see,
Into your hand,
For it to bleed for eternity,

I want the stench to linger,
For all those bloodshed days,
So when you were in pain,
You\'ll remember me always,

I want the stained pedals to fall slowly,
And for them to remind you,
Of every moment we shared,
And everything we\'ve been through,

I want the vile color to be engraved,
Into your mind until the end,
So you don\'t paint life black and white,
And remember you always have a friend,

And once this rose wilts to nothing but blood,
Think of that bled horizon in the sky,
Just like our friendship,
When all redness illuminates and dies.
